1. Introduction
The Extech 412355A is a precision instrument designed for calibrating process devices and accurately measuring DC process signals. It functions as both a current and voltage calibrator and meter, capable of sourcing and measuring signals from 0 to 24mA or as mV in voltage ranges. Its robust design, featuring an oyster case with a flip-up display, makes it suitable for both handheld and benchtop applications.

4. Product Features
- Precision source for calibrating process devices and measuring DC process signals.
- Oyster case with flip-up display for versatile handheld or benchtop use.
- Large 3-1/2 digit LCD display for clear readings.
- Intuitive touch keypad for easy operation.
- Displays readings in mA, as a percentage of the 0 to 24mA range, or as mV in voltage ranges.
- Provides adjustable 0 to 24mA and 0 to 10V calibration source.
- Five stored calibration values for quick recall and efficient calibrations.
5. Setup
- Battery Installation:
The device requires a 9V battery. If not pre-installed, open the battery compartment on the rear of the unit, connect the 9V battery to the terminal, and place it inside. Close the compartment securely.
- AC Power Adapter Connection:
For extended use or when batteries are low, connect the supplied AC power adapter to the DC input jack on the side of the calibrator and plug it into a standard AC outlet.
- Connecting Test Leads:
Attach the calibration cable with spade lug terminals to the appropriate input/output jacks on the calibrator based on whether you are sourcing or measuring current/voltage. Ensure connections are firm and correct for the intended measurement or calibration task.
6. Operating Instructions
6.1 Power On/Off
- Press the POWER button to turn the unit on or off.
- The LCD will illuminate and display the last used mode.
6.2 Mode Selection (Source/Measure)
- Press the MODE button to switch between SOURCE and MEASURE functions.
- In SOURCE mode, the calibrator outputs a signal.
- In MEASURE mode, the calibrator measures an external signal.
6.3 Unit Selection (mA, %, mV)
- Press the UNIT button to cycle through the available display units: mA, percentage (of 0-24mA range), or mV (for voltage ranges).
6.4 Adjusting Output/Reading Values
- Use the UP (▲) and DOWN (▼) arrow buttons to adjust the output value in SOURCE mode or to fine-tune settings.
6.5 Memory Functions (MEM/ZERO)
- Press the MEM/ZERO button to access stored calibration values (M1-M5) or to perform a zero adjustment. Refer to the full manual for detailed memory programming instructions.

8. Troubleshooting
| Problem | Possible Cause | Solution |
|---|---|---|
| Device does not power on. | Low or dead battery; AC adapter not connected or faulty. | Replace 9V battery or connect AC power adapter. Ensure AC adapter is functional. |
| Inaccurate readings. | Incorrect mode/unit selection; poor test lead connection; device needs calibration. | Verify MODE and UNIT settings. Check test lead connections. If issues persist, consider professional calibration. |
| No output in SOURCE mode. | Incorrect connections; output value set to zero; internal fault. | Check output connections. Adjust output value using arrow buttons. If problem continues, contact support. |
| Display shows "OL" or "OVERLOAD". | Input signal exceeds device's measurement range. | Disconnect the signal immediately. Ensure the input signal is within the specified range of the calibrator. |
9. Specifications
| Model | 412355A |
| Functions | Current Source/Measure, Voltage Source/Measure |
| Current Range | 0 to 24mA |
| Voltage Range | 0 to 10V |
| Measurement Accuracy | ±0.5% |
| Display | 3-1/2 digit LCD |
| Power Source | 9V Battery (Alkaline), AC Power Adapter |
| Battery Type | Alkaline |
| Dimensions (L x W x H) | 4.2 x 1.8 x 3.8 inches (10.7 x 4.6 x 9.7 cm) |
| Weight | 0.35 Kilograms (12.3 ounces) |
